Downspout Cleaning Questions
Why is downspout cleaning important for a property? Clearing debris from downspouts prevents water from overflowing and causing damage to the foundation, walls, and landscaping.
How often should downspouts be cleaned? Typically, downspouts should be cleaned at least twice a year, especially in areas with heavy leaf fall or after storms.
What signs indicate that downspouts need cleaning? Signs include water overflowing from the spouts, pooling around the foundation, or visible blockages during inspection.
Can downspout cleaning help prevent property damage? Yes, regular cleaning reduces the risk of water damage, basement flooding, and structural issues caused by clogged drainage systems.
